On the recordOctober 28, 1997
it is my intention to vote in favor of the Conference Report making appropriations for the Department of the Interior and related agencies, but I do so with some reservations. I commend the appropriations conferees for negotiating a multitude of very contentious issues, but I am particularly concerned with several anti-environmental provisions that remain in the report. The Balanced Budget agreement provided $700 million above the President's request for the Land and Water Conservation Fund and I am very pleased that the appropriators were able to honor that agreement. Land and water conservation funds and the matching State grant program have been very important to Connecticut's ability to acquire land and enhance recreation areas and parks. Without this funding, local communities will continue without the assistance they so deserve to acquire open space and further develop recreational areas. Unfortunately, Senate language providing $100 million in grants to States for land acquisition was not included in the conference report.
